I sit in my big red healing chair a lot. Just ask my kids or the hubby (a.k.a. Brian). My chair is in my corner with all my necessary things like kleenex and remotes and phones.
The reason I call it a healing chair is because when I sit here long enough, my aches and pains slowly ebb away. I have a condition called Transverse Myelitis. It is rare, but it is real like fibromyalgia or multiple sclerosis. I look the picture of health and I work hard when I work...like when I am out in my yard or serving donuts at the local cider mill. But not many people see me resting in my big red chair...sometimes for hours in a row. Especially after a tough day. Last week I stayed here for almost two days straight after my grandchildren left from a long visit.
If someone tells you they are in pain, believe them. We cannot always see with our eyes how others are suffering.
